Another plus for air travellers is the proximity to the airport - only a 4 minute drive by Uber or Lyft. (I tried walking from the airport, but be aware their are not sidewalks for much of the trip and you have to walk a bit in the edge of the road when leaving the airport terminal which can be unsettling. I definitely would not recommend attempting this at night) The hotel, unfortunately, does not currently offer a shuttle service though Rebecca said this is being reconsidered for the future. My flight left to early to enjoy the complimentary breakfast.
The property is older but for the most part was clean and in good working order. There are no vending machines, but Rebecca advocated for canned drinks and snacks that are available for purchase at the front desk for reasonable prices.
Guests should be aware that the hotel lies in the flight path of one of the airport runways, so dependent upon the wind direction, you could have planes flying low overhead during your stay. If you are a light sleeper, you may wish to choose a hotel further away from the airport.
